Common Mistakes & How to Avoid Them

❌ Mistake✅ Correct Approach
Using standard carbon steel welding practices on titanium.Employ inert gas shielding (e.g., Argon) throughout the welding process and use titanium-specific filler metals to prevent contamination and embrittlement.
Insufficient cleaning of titanium surfaces before welding.Thoroughly degrease and brush clean all titanium surfaces with stainless steel brushes dedicated solely to titanium to prevent surface contamination.

⚠️ Engineering Warnings

  • Titanium Grade 5 can be pyrophoric when in finely divided form (e.g., dust) and requires careful handling and storage.
  • Avoid contact with strong oxidizing agents and halogens at elevated temperatures, which can lead to accelerated corrosion.
